It was launched in 2008 by two Swedish neurosurgeons, Dr. Steen Fridriksson and Dr. Thomas Skoglund. The main concept of the project is to promote networking between neurosurgeons and others with an interest in neurosurgery, to help members stay updated on various neurosurgical issues, and to provide a spectrum of useful resources for the busy neurosurgical clinician as well as the neurosurgical trainee.

The site´s content is both editorial and user generated, and as our member list continue to grow, hopefully the user content will grow in equal proportion. In addition to our Home section, the site´s main sections are Community, Updates, Resources and Education. More sections are in the planning stage and will be launched soon. Members will be able to contribute to various categories in each of the main sections - by blog entries or forum postings in the Community section, by submitting news or calendar events in the Updates section, by submitting new weblinks or useful information in the Resources section, or by contributing to the Education section with new questions in the self-assessment category.

NEUROSURGIC is currently supported by its founders (Dr. Fridriksson and Dr. Skoglund) and with funds from European Union (European Regional Development Fund).
